navybankerteacher Posted August 10, 2018 #5 Share Posted August 10, 2018 Train to Montreal - after giving yourself a day or two in Quebec, spend a night or two in Montreal, then Amtrak to New York.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

Rare *Miss G* Posted August 10, 2018 #7 Share Posted August 10, 2018 You may also be interested in a small ship adventure which leaves Montreal, travels around the St Lawrence then into Lake Ontario, then into the Erie Canal and down the Hudson to arrive back in NYC. Since one of its' stops is Quebec City you may want to join the voyage at that point, but Montreal is certainly worth visiting if you can fit it into your itinerary.
